American Express has enhanced its portfolio of sports and entertainment partnerships with the addition of the Hard Rock Stadium, F1 Miami Grand Prix and the Miami Dolphins NFL team.
The multi-year partnership is designed to unlock added benefits for Amex card members in South Florida, including early ticket access, special fan experiences and private lounges.
Bess Spaeth, executive vice president of global brand management and experiences at American Express, said: “As Amex continues to grow its powerhouse portfolio of sports and entertainment sponsorships globally, these new partnerships in Miami elevate the access and experience for our card members and enhance the value of their membership,”
“We’re committed to showing up for our card members at the moments they love the most, and offering unique ways to make them even more special.”
Amex’s sponsorship of the Miami Grand Prix builds on 2025 expansion into more than 20 races around the world in 2025. At the event, it will offer customers presale tickets to grandstand seats and access to ‘Amex Race Radios’ to tune into the action on the track.
Meanwhile, the Hard Rock Stadium will also be added to the ‘American Express Venue Collection’, which gives eligible card members access to exclusive perks across leading arenas and entertainment venues worldwide.
With Hard Rock Stadium now part of its sponsorship roster, Amex will offer card members unique perks at Miami Dolphins games and live events throughout the year.
As part of the American Express Venue Collection, eligible card members can enrol for a concession offer, while all card members have access to presale tickets and a dedicated entrance. Platinum card members also gain access to a lounge at Hard Rock Stadium.
